Last night I made a really yummy salsa recipe that my Mom sent me. I'll copy it below. I also made my own tortilla chips which was SUPER easy. I just bought some corn tortillas, lightly brushed them with extra virgin olive oil, cut them into eighths and lightly salted them, then I baked them at 350 degrees for about 10-15 minutes. Keep an eye on them though, because they burn quickly! Even Jason approved.

Here is the salsa recipe and the link where it came from! She has other things on her blog that look yummy too!

You can change ingredients as desires, I didn't put Cilantro in mine.

Ingredients
  • 1 can (28 Ounce) Whole Tomatoes With Juice
  • 2 cans (10 Ounce) Rotel (diced Tomatoes And Green Chilies)
  • 1/4 cup Chopped Onion
  • 1 clove Garlic, Minced
  • 1 whole Jalapeno, Quartered And Sliced Thin
  • 1/4 teaspoon Sugar
  • 1/4 teaspoon Sal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on Ground Cumin
  • 1/2 cup Cilantro (more To Taste!)
  • 1/2 whole Lime Juice
Preparation Instructions
Note: this is a very large batch. Recommend using a 12-cup food processor, or you can process the ingredients in batches and then mix everything together in a large mixing bowl.
Combine whole tomatoes, Rotel, onion, jalapeno, garlic, sugar, salt, cumin, lime juice, and cilantro in a blender or food processor. Pulse until you get the salsa to the consistency you'd like---I do about 10 to 15 pulses. Test seasonings with a tortilla chip and adjust as needed.
Refrigerate salsa for at least an hour. Serve with tortilla chips or cheese nachos.
